Every medical practice depends on one critical moment: the first patient interaction.
For most clinics, that moment still happens over the phone.
But today’s front desk is overwhelmed. Calls come in nonstop, patients expect instant answers, and staff are juggling check ins, insurance verification, and in person care at the same time.
The result is predictable.
Missed calls.
Long hold times.
Frustrated patients.
According to healthcare access data, many clinics miss a significant percentage of inbound calls, directly impacting patient acquisition and continuity of care.
This is where AI voice agents are changing the system.
An AI voice agent is not a traditional phone tree.
It is an intelligent system powered by natural language processing that can understand, respond, and act on patient requests in real time.
Instead of pressing buttons, patients simply speak.
The system listens, understands intent, and completes tasks such as:
Unlike legacy systems, AI voice agents adapt to conversation, not scripts.
Patient intake is one of the most time consuming and error prone processes in healthcare.
It requires collecting:
When done manually, this leads to delays, incomplete data, and repeated questions.
AI voice agents simplify this process by handling intake before the patient even walks in.
Patients can provide their information through a natural conversation, and the system structures it automatically for staff review.
This reduces front desk burden and improves accuracy.

In healthcare, automation must be safe.
AI voice agents used in medical practices are designed with strict guardrails.
Most importantly, they are built to meet HIPAA requirements for handling patient information securely.
This ensures that efficiency does not come at the cost of safety.
